PICTURES: Roads blocked in busy Laois town following severe flooding

Portarlington was one of the worst hit towns in the county by the flooding over the weekend

Floods have caused widespread disruption across Laois in recent days, with Portarlington one of the worst affected towns in the county.

Last Friday's heavy rain saw the River Barrow reach its peak late that night following days of rainfall, severely flooding Portarlington. 

On Monday morning, November 17, locals continue to deal with the damage as Botley Lane off Patrick Street is still blocked and closed to traffic. Another point of concern was Spa Street near Market Square which has now thankfully cleared due to council staff working at the site with water pumps.

Cllr Aidan Mullins revealed water levels reached the backdoor of some of the homes on Spa Street over the past few days. He told Leinster Express / Laois Live that flooding is a "massive concern every year" for those residents.

With the Flood Relief Scheme for Portarlington projected to be years away, Cllr Mullins said: "We're going to have to suffer this annual flooding event until something happens."
